OTT steampunk pendant/necklace - part of the Laboratory range. The final vial contains Swarovski crystals.

how did you do that?¿
Reply
*
steelhipdesign
Feb 2, 2013
Hi madniaco,
It starts with a brass rod and as elements are added I bend the rod. The first glass tube is a fuse - I just blew the ends, cleaned it up and added bits to it.
